from pathlib import Path
import appdirs
import json
import tkinter
from tkinter import ttk
from typing import Dict, Any, TypedDict, Optional
ClientData = TypedDict("ClientData", {"full_rate": float, "currency": str, "matrix": Dict[str, float]})
# Main Window
class TransCalc:
def __init__(self) -> None:
self.client_dict = self.get_clients()
self.root = tkinter.Tk()
self.root.resizable(False, False)
self.root.title("Trans-Calc")
self.root.geometry("550x700")
self.root.tk.eval("ttk::style configure Success.TLabel -foreground green")
self.root.tk.eval("ttk::style configure Error.TLabel -foreground #cc0000")
self.mainframe = ttk.Frame(self.root)
self.mainframe.pack(fill="both", expand=True)
self.clients_label = ttk.Label(self.mainframe, text="Client", font=("TkDefaultFont", 14))
self.clients_dropdown = ttk.Combobox(self.mainframe, state="readonly")
if self.client_dict:
self.update_client_dropdown()
else:
self.clients_dropdown["values"] = None
self.clients_dropdown.bind("<<ComboboxSelected>>", lambda e: self.update_matrix_rows())
self.button_frame = ttk.Frame(self.mainframe)
self.add_client_button = ttk.Button(self.button_frame, command=self.add_new_client, text="Add Client")
self.edit_client_button = ttk.Button(self.button_frame, command=self.edit_client, text="Edit Client")
self.delete_client_button = ttk.Button(self.button_frame, command=self.delete_client, text="Delete Client")
self.matrix_rows_frame = ttk.Frame(self.mainframe)
self.matrix_stringvars = []
self.matrix_entries = []
self.full_price_sv = tkinter.StringVar()
self.secondary_frame = ttk.Frame(self.mainframe)
self.total_words_sv = tkinter.StringVar()
self.total_word_label = ttk.Label(self.secondary_frame, text="Total words:")
self.clear_button = ttk.Button(self.secondary_frame, command=self.clear_fields, text="Clear Fields")
self.full_price_frame = ttk.Frame(self.mainframe)
self.full_price_label = ttk.Label(self.full_price_frame, text="Full price:", font=("TkDefaultFont", 18))
self.create_ui_grid()
if self.client_dict:
self.update_matrix_rows()
def create_ui_grid(self) -> None:
self.mainframe.columnconfigure(3)
self.clients_label.grid(sticky="we", column=0, columnspan=1, padx=(23, 0), pady=(30, 0))
self.clients_dropdown.grid(sticky="we", column=0, columnspan=1, padx=(20, 0), pady=(0, 20))
self.button_frame.grid(sticky="we", column=0, columnspan=3, padx=(20, 20), pady=(0, 40))
self.add_client_button.grid(column=0, row=0, padx=(5, 5))
self.edit_client_button.grid(column=1, row=0, padx=(5, 5))
self.delete_client_button.grid(column=2, row=0, padx=(5, 5))
def update_matrix_rows(self) -> None:
self.matrix_stringvars = []
self.matrix_entries = []
for entry in self.matrix_rows_frame.grid_slaves():
entry.destroy()
self.matrix_rows_frame.grid(column=0, columnspan=3)
tm_match_label = ttk.Label(self.matrix_rows_frame, text="TM Match", font=("TkDefaultFont", 16))
word_count_label = ttk.Label(self.matrix_rows_frame, text="Word Count", font=("TkDefaultFont", 16))
match_discount_label = ttk.Label(self.matrix_rows_frame, text="Match Discount", font=("TkDefaultFont", 16))
tm_match_label.grid(column=0, row=0, padx=(20, 30), pady=(0, 30))
word_count_label.grid(column=1, row=0, padx=(0, 30), pady=(0, 30))
match_discount_label.grid(sticky="e", column=2, row=0, padx=(0, 30), pady=(0, 30))
try:
for enum, matrix_row in enumerate(self.client_dict[self.clients_dropdown.get()]["matrix"], start=1):
sv = tkinter.StringVar()
# tkinter trace_add uses 3 useless arguments (*args)
sv.trace_add("write", lambda *args: self.calculate_full_price())
self.matrix_stringvars.append(sv)
discount_current_row = str(
int(self.client_dict[self.clients_dropdown.get()]["matrix"][matrix_row] * 100)
)
if matrix_row[-1].isnumeric():
row_percentage_label = ttk.Label(self.matrix_rows_frame, text=matrix_row + "%")
else:
row_percentage_label = ttk.Label(self.matrix_rows_frame, text=matrix_row)
row_word_count_input = ttk.Entry(self.matrix_rows_frame, textvariable=sv, width=25)
self.matrix_entries.append(row_word_count_input)
row_match_discount_label = ttk.Label(
self.matrix_rows_frame, text=f"({discount_current_row}% of full rate)"
)
row_percentage_label.grid(sticky="nes", column=0, row=enum, padx=(0, 30), pady=(0, 20))
row_word_count_input.grid(sticky="wn", column=1, row=enum, padx=(0, 30))
row_match_discount_label.grid(sticky="nw", column=2, row=enum, padx=(0, 30))
except KeyError:
return
self.secondary_frame.grid(sticky="we", column=0, columnspan=3)
self.total_word_label.grid(column=0, row=0)
self.clear_button.grid(padx=(200, 0))
self.full_price_frame.grid(sticky="we", column=0, columnspan=4)
self.full_price_label.grid(sticky="w", column=0, row=0, padx=(120, 0), pady=(40, 0))
self.matrix_entries[0].focus_set()
def add_new_client(self) -> None:
add_client_window = tkinter.Toplevel()
add_client_content = AddClientWindow(add_client_window, self.client_dict)
add_client_content.mainframe.pack(fill="both", expand=True)
add_client_window.transient(self.root)
add_client_window.wait_window()
self.update_client_dropdown()
self.update_matrix_rows()
def edit_client(self) -> None:
if self.clients_dropdown.get() == None:
return
edit_client_window = tkinter.Toplevel()
edit_client_content = EditClientWindow(edit_client_window, self.client_dict, self.clients_dropdown.get())
edit_client_content.mainframe.pack(fill="both", expand=True)
edit_client_window.transient(self.root)
edit_client_window.wait_window()
self.update_client_dropdown()
self.update_matrix_rows()
def delete_client(self) -> None:
current_client = self.clients_dropdown.get()
# TODO: show warning here
del self.client_dict[current_client]
save_client_data_to_json(self.client_dict)
self.update_client_dropdown()
self.update_matrix_rows()
def get_clients(self) -> Optional[Dict[str, ClientData]]:
config_dir = get_user_config_dir()
try:
with open(config_dir / "client-data.json", "r") as client_data:
return json.load(client_data)["clients"] # type: ignore
except json.decoder.JSONDecodeError:
return None
except FileNotFoundError:
return {}
def update_client_dropdown(self):
self.clients_dropdown["values"] = list(self.client_dict.keys())
try:
self.clients_dropdown.set(list(self.client_dict.keys())[0])
except IndexError:
self.clients_dropdown.set("")
def calculate_full_price(self):
client = self.client_dict[self.clients_dropdown.get()]
tm_match_ranges = list(client["matrix"].keys())
full_price = 0
filled_in_entries = [stringvar for stringvar in self.matrix_stringvars if stringvar.get()]
for entry in filled_in_entries:
full_price += round(
client["full_rate"]
* client["matrix"][tm_match_ranges[self.matrix_stringvars.index(entry)]]
* int(entry.get()),
3,
)
if str(full_price).endswith(".0"):
parsed_full_price = int(full_price)
else:
parsed_full_price = round(full_price, 2)
self.full_price_sv.set(f'{client["currency"]} {str(parsed_full_price)}')
calculated_full_price = ttk.Label(
self.full_price_frame, textvariable=self.full_price_sv, font=("TkDefaultFont", 20)
)
calculated_full_price.grid(sticky="w", column=1, row=0, padx=(20, 0), pady=(40, 0))
self.calculate_total_words()
def calculate_total_words(self) -> None:
total_words = 0
for field in self.matrix_entries:
if field.get():
total_words += int(field.get())
self.total_words_sv.set(total_words)
calculated_total_words = ttk.Label(self.secondary_frame, textvariable=self.total_words_sv)
calculated_total_words.grid(column=1, row=0)
def clear_fields(self) -> None:
for field in self.matrix_entries:
field.delete(0, "end")
self.matrix_entries[0].focus_set()
# Client Windows
class AddClientWindow:
def __init__(self, window: tkinter.Toplevel, client_dict) -> None:
self.window = window
self.window.resizable(False, False)
self.window.title("Add Client")
self.window.geometry("400x700")
self.client_dict = client_dict
self.mainframe = ttk.Frame(self.window)
self.header = ttk.Label(self.mainframe, text="Add Client", font=("TkDefaultFont", 18), justify="center")
self.client_name_label = ttk.Label(self.mainframe, text="Client Name")
self.client_name_var = tkinter.StringVar()
self.client_name_var.trace_add("write", self.set_save_button_disabled)
self.client_name_entry = ttk.Entry(self.mainframe, textvariable=self.client_name_var, width=25)
self.client_currency_label = ttk.Label(self.mainframe, text="Currency")
self.client_currency_entry = ttk.Entry(self.mainframe, width=8)
self.client_currency_example = ttk.Label(self.mainframe, text='(ex. "EUR" or "USD")')
self.client_full_rate_label = ttk.Label(self.mainframe, text="Full Rate\nper Word\n(required)")
self.client_full_rate_var = tkinter.StringVar()
self.client_full_rate_var.trace_add("write", self.set_save_button_disabled)
self.client_full_rate_entry = ttk.Entry(self.mainframe, width=8, textvariable=self.client_full_rate_var)
self.client_full_rate_example = ttk.Label(self.mainframe, text='(ex. "0.15")')
self.tm_match_range_label = ttk.Label(self.mainframe, text="TM Match\nRanges")
self.tm_match_discount_label = ttk.Label(self.mainframe, text="Discount\n(% of full price)")
self.matrix_frame = ttk.Frame(self.mainframe)
self.toast_message_frame = ttk.Frame(self.mainframe)
self.save_client_button = ttk.Button(self.mainframe, command=self.save_client, text="Save Client")
self.error_label = ttk.Label(self.mainframe, text="boo", style="Error.TLabel")
self.window.bind("<Return>", lambda e: self.save_client())
self.range_vars = []
self.discount_vars = []
self.create_ui_grid()
self.set_save_button_disabled()
def create_ui_grid(self) -> None:
self.mainframe.rowconfigure(7, weight=1)
self.header.grid(sticky="n", column=0, columnspan=3, padx=(0, 0), pady=(30, 30))
self.client_name_label.grid(sticky="e", column=0, row=1, padx=(10, 20), pady=(0, 20))
self.client_name_entry.grid(sticky="w", column=1, columnspan=2, row=1, padx=(0, 0), pady=(0, 20))
self.client_currency_label.grid(sticky="e", column=0, row=2, padx=(10, 20), pady=(0, 20))
self.client_currency_entry.grid(sticky="w", column=1, row=2, padx=(0, 0), pady=(0, 20))
self.client_currency_example.grid(sticky="w", column=2, row=2, padx=(0, 20), pady=(0, 20))
self.client_full_rate_label.grid(sticky="e", column=0, row=3, padx=(10, 20), pady=(0, 30))
self.client_full_rate_entry.grid(sticky="w", column=1, row=3, padx=(0, 0), pady=(0, 30))
self.client_full_rate_example.grid(sticky="w", column=2, row=3, padx=(0, 20), pady=(0, 30))
self.tm_match_range_label.grid(sticky="nw", column=1, row=4, padx=(0, 50), pady=(0, 5))
self.tm_match_discount_label.grid(sticky="nw", column=2, row=4, padx=(0, 0), pady=(0, 5))
self.matrix_frame.grid(sticky="nw", column=1, columnspan=3, row=5, padx=(0, 0), pady=(0, 20))
for i in range(8):
range_var = tkinter.StringVar()
discount_var = tkinter.StringVar()
self.range_vars.append(range_var)
self.discount_vars.append(discount_var)
# Update button disabled-ness when entry contents change
range_var.trace_add("write", self.set_save_button_disabled)
discount_var.trace_add("write", self.set_save_button_disabled)
range_entry = ttk.Entry(self.matrix_frame, width=8, textvariable=range_var)
discount_entry = ttk.Entry(self.matrix_frame, width=8, textvariable=discount_var)
range_entry.grid(sticky="ne", column=1, row=i, padx=(0, 30), pady=(0, 5))
discount_entry.grid(sticky="nw", column=2, row=i, padx=(0, 0), pady=(0, 5))
self.toast_message_frame.grid(column=0, columnspan=3, row=7)
self.save_client_button.grid(sticky="se", column=2, row=8, pady=(0, 10))
self.error_label.grid(sticky="se", column=0, columnspan=3, row=9, pady=(0, 20))
self.client_name_entry.focus()
def get_client_data(self) -> ClientData:
if not self.client_name_var.get():
raise ValueError("Please specify a client name.")
ranges_and_discounts = {}
for range_var, discount_var in zip(self.range_vars, self.discount_vars):
if range_var.get() and discount_var.get():
try:
discount = int(discount_var.get())
except ValueError:
raise ValueError("Discount must be a percentage (0-100).")
if not (0 <= discount <= 100):
raise ValueError("Discount must be a percentage (0-100).")
ranges_and_discounts[range_var.get()] = discount / 100
elif range_var.get():
raise ValueError("You must specify a discount for each match range.")
elif discount_var.get():
raise ValueError("You must specify a match range for each discount.")
if not self.client_full_rate_var.get():
raise ValueError("Please specify a full rate.")
try:
full_rate = float(self.client_full_rate_var.get().replace(",", "."))
except ValueError:
raise ValueError("Full rate must be a number.")
return {
"full_rate": full_rate,
"currency": self.client_currency_entry.get(),
"matrix": ranges_and_discounts,
}
def set_save_button_disabled(self, *unnecessary_args: object) -> None:
try:
self.get_client_data()
except ValueError as e:
error_message = str(e)
self.error_label.config(text=error_message)
self.save_client_button.config(state="disabled")
if error_message in (
"Please specify a client name.",
"Please specify a full rate.",
"You must specify a discount for each match range.",
"You must specify a match range for each discount.",
):
# These errors happen when you fill the form correctly.
# Don't annoy the user with red error messages.
self.error_label.config(style="")
else:
self.error_label.config(style="Error.TLabel")
else:
self.error_label.config(text="")
self.save_client_button.config(state="normal")
def save_client(self) -> None:
client_name = self.client_name_var.get()
client_data = self.get_client_data()
assert client_data is not None
self.client_dict[client_name] = client_data
save_client_data_to_json(self.client_dict)
self.clear_matrix_rows()
self.display_success_message(client_name)
def clear_matrix_rows(self):
self.client_name_var.set("")
self.client_currency_entry.delete(0, "end")
self.client_full_rate_var.set("")
for var in self.range_vars + self.discount_vars:
var.set("")
def display_success_message(self, client_name):
saved_success_label = ttk.Label(
self.toast_message_frame,
text=f"{client_name} was saved.",
font=("TkDefaultFont", 16),
style="Success.TLabel",
)
saved_success_label.grid(sticky="se", column=0, row=0, padx=(0, 0), pady=(0, 0))
class EditClientWindow(AddClientWindow):
def __init__(self, window, client_dict, currently_selected_client):
super().__init__(window, client_dict)
self.currently_selected_client = currently_selected_client
self.window.title("Edit Client")
self.header["text"] = "Edit Client"
self.populate_data_fields()
def populate_data_fields(self):
self.client_name_var.set(self.currently_selected_client)
self.client_currency_entry.insert(0, self.client_dict[self.currently_selected_client]["currency"])
self.client_full_rate_var.set(self.client_dict[self.currently_selected_client]["full_rate"])
key_value_pairs = self.client_dict[self.currently_selected_client]["matrix"].items()
for enum, pair in enumerate(key_value_pairs):
key, value = pair
self.range_vars[enum].set(key)
self.discount_vars[enum].set(int(value * 100))
def get_user_config_dir():
config_dir = Path(appdirs.user_config_dir("Trans-Calc", "ThePhilgrim"))
config_dir.mkdir(parents=True, exist_ok=True)
return config_dir
def save_client_data_to_json(client_dict) -> None:
config_dir = get_user_config_dir()
client_data = {"clients": client_dict}
try:
with open(config_dir / "client-data.json", "w") as client_data_file:
client_dict: Dict[Any] = json.dump(client_data, client_data_file, indent=4)
except json.decoder.JSONDecodeError:
return None
if __name__ == "__main__":
transcalc = TransCalc()
transcalc.root.mainloop()
